Ice structure at Bay View home taken down by public works crew

MILWAUKEE (WITI) -- A 30-foot tall ice structure at a home in Milwaukee's Bay View neighborhood was taken down by a DPW crew on Wednesday morning, February 12th.

The structure was built by David Schardt over a period of weeks when the bitter cold air had settled into southeast Wisconsin. Schardt is a builder by trade, who built the glacial structure next to his home using a pole, a garden hose and a piece of string. It took just a few weeks for the structure to reach its 30-foot height -- and catch the city’s attention.
